ftsg.net
当前位置:首页 >> python uppEr >>

python uppEr

s1.upper()是把s1全变成大写,lower()是全变成小写。比较是通过首字母的ascii比较的。 你这个方法写的有点问题埃其实简单点可以这样实现忽略大小写比较大小(ascii码的大小) def cmp_ignore_case(s1,s2): a1 = s1.upper() a2 = s2.upper() cmp(...

将字符串或者字符从小写转换为大写可以使用Python自带的upper函数 str = 'abcde'str.upper() #全部转换为大写,这时输出的是‘ABCDE’如果要改变特定的某一个字母,比如说首字母,就需要先把字符串转换为列表,分割成独立的字母,修改完以后用join...

hashlib.md5.digest() hashlib.hexdigest() 是生成MD5的两种表现形式,hashlib.md5.digest() 加密后的结果用二进制表示,如果你要看内容可以使用print hashlib.md5(str).digest() 来查看

他只是返回一个“循环体 iter”, 你需要把它们显示出来需要用 list(dic.keys)

def cap_upper(lista):for i in xrange(len(lista)):lista[i]=lista[i][0].upper()+lista[i][1:]return listaaaa=['dog','cat']print cap_upper(aaa) 不过我记得有个首字母大写函数capitalize(),直接循环调用这函数就行

缩进问题导致 Paddle类的__init__方法下面定义的draw(), turn_left, turn_right方法应该和__init__缩进一致,因为都是Paddle类的方法。

变量名 time 把系统模块 time 给覆盖了, 这样 time.clock() 访问的是 int 对象的 clock 属性, 而不是 time 模块里的 clock 函数.

def cap_upper(lista):for i in xrange(len(lista)):lista[i]=lista[i][0].upper()+lista[i][1:]return listaaaa=['dog','cat']print cap_upper(aaa) 不过我记得有个首字母大写函数capitalize(),直接循环调用这函数就行

1.首先要了解Pythond的对象的概念: Python中,万物皆对象,所有的操作都是针对对象的,那什么是对象,5是一个int对象,‘oblong’是一个str对象,异常也是一个对象,抽象一点是,人,猫,够也是一个对象 那对于一个对象,它就有包括两方面的特征...

面向对象和面向过程

网站首页 | 网站地图
All rights reserved Powered by www.ftsg.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com